Frank Ferry Named Santa Clarita Mayor

Frank Ferry was selected as Mayor of the City of Santa Clarita by the City Council at the December 9, 2008 reorganization meeting.   Mayor Ferry joined the City Council in 1998 and was re-elected twice to consecutive four year terms in 2002 and 2006. Frank last served as Mayor of the City of Santa Clarita in 2002.

Mayor Ferry holds a Bachelor’s degree in Governmental Communications from California State University, Northridge, as well as a law degree, and a California Teaching Credential.  Ferry is Principal at Alemany High School. Formerly, he taught United States history and government. Ferry says he enjoys working with bright, motivated and creative students. Frank Ferry has two sons, Nick and Jake, who attend school locally in Santa Clarita. 

The City of Santa Clarita City Council operates with a one year mayoral rotation, with the councilmembers selecting the Mayor by a majority vote each year.
